What It's Like Staying in Ontario with Family

Ontario spans over 1 million square kilometres, which means the experience of staying here varies dramatically depending on where you land. Families travelling with children should plan their base carefully - the province rewards those who position themselves close to their main attraction, since driving between regions can easily take around 4 hours. Tourism is heavily concentrated between June and August, when school holidays align with the warmest weather and peak waterfall crowds at Niagara.

Urban hubs like Toronto offer subway access and walkable entertainment, while cottage country destinations like Muskoka and Blue Mountain require a car and reward slower, nature-focused itineraries. Families with young children tend to favour resort-style properties with on-site pools, dining, and entertainment so they don't need to leave the property every day.

Pros:

  • Massive variety of family experiences - from theme parks and waterparks to ski resorts and national parks, all within one province
  • Ontario's road infrastructure makes multi-stop family road trips genuinely practical and well-signposted
  • Many family hotels include on-site pools, waterparks, and kids' dining options, reducing daily logistics for parents

Cons:

  • Peak summer prices in Niagara and Muskoka spike significantly, with limited availability at family resorts if booked less than 6 weeks out
  • Distances between major family attractions are large - a day trip from Toronto to Blue Mountain takes around 2 hours each way by car
  • Urban hotels in Toronto have smaller room footprints, which can feel tight for families with multiple children

Practical Booking & Area Strategy for Ontario Families

Where you stay in Ontario should be driven entirely by your family's primary activity. Niagara Falls and St. Catharines are the most logistically efficient bases for families combining waterfall sightseeing with indoor waterpark access - the entire Niagara corridor is compact and walkable or driveable within minutes. Toronto's North York district offers suburban calm with subway access into the city core, making it a smart base for families who want urban experiences without downtown noise and pricing. For nature-focused families, Severn and Port Carling in Muskoka offer lakeside resorts within around 2 hours of Toronto, combining privacy with genuine wilderness access.

Families visiting Blue Mountain should book directly in the village - ski-in/ski-out access in winter and hiking trails in summer make in-village hotels worth the premium. Book at least 8 weeks in advance for summer stays in Niagara and Muskoka, as family room inventory at the most in-demand resorts depletes fast. Sudbury and Leamington are practical overnight stops for families on cross-province road trips, with well-equipped branded hotels that offer pools and breakfast without resort pricing. Hamilton sits just 45 minutes from both Toronto and Niagara, making it an underused but cost-effective family base with its own attraction set including waterfalls, markets, and the Art Gallery of Hamilton.

Smart Timing & Booking Advice for Ontario Family Hotels

Ontario's family hotel market runs on a clear seasonal rhythm. July and August are the peak months across virtually every destination in the province - Niagara Falls, Muskoka, Blue Mountain in summer mode, and Toronto all see maximum demand, with family resort inventory at properties like Americana and Bayview Wildwood selling out weeks in advance. Prices at Niagara waterpark resorts can be around 35% higher in peak summer than in May or September, making shoulder-season travel a genuine value strategy for families with flexible school schedules.

Blue Mountain operates a dual peak - winter (December through March) for skiing, and summer (July through August) for hiking and outdoor activities. Booking the Westin Trillium House for a ski-week stay requires advance planning of at least 8 weeks during school holiday periods. Sudbury, Leamington, Thunder Bay, and Perth see softer demand and more last-minute availability, making them lower-risk bookings for flexible families. A 3-night minimum makes sense for resort destinations like Muskoka and Blue Mountain - the drive time from Toronto means a one-night stay rarely justifies the logistics. For Toronto-based family stays, weekday rates at the Chelsea Hotel and Crowne Plaza North York are noticeably lower than weekend rates, which are driven up by domestic leisure demand.
